2019 Destination San Anselmo 9 Saturday nights June through October are your nights for movies under the stars. Creek Park becomes an open-air theater to see your favorite action, comedy, sci-fi or action film, for a suggested donation price of $5.00 per person. Seating begins around 7 pm, with pre-movie slide show, announcements, trivia and nightly raffle. Popcorn, candy and sodas are available as well. Movies are generally acceptable for all audiences, but parental guidance and child supervision are always recommended. 2019 MOVIES IN CREEK PARK June 1 - October 26 (weather permitting). August 24: MAMMA MIA! August 31st: ROCKY September 7th: STAR TREK II: The Wrath Of Khan September 14th: JAMES BOND 007: Living Daylights September 21: WILLOW September 28th: JURASSIC PARK October 5th: CHRONICLES OF NARNIA: The Lion, The Witch, and The Wardrobe October 12th: CLOSE ENCOUNTERS OF THE THIRD KIND October 19th: CAPTAIN MARVEL October 26th: BEETLEJUICE (Halloween Party) Personal coolers, blankets and low-back/low-seat chairs are welcome. But please, no high-back chairs, fencing, tables or other items that might obstruct the view. Creek Park is located in downtown San Anselmo between "e Hub" and San Anselmo Avenue. Movies In Creek Park is a production of the San Anselmo Chamber of Commerce with the generous support of our local chamber members & merchants. A TIP FROM MARIN SANITARY SERVICE — A CORE SUPPORTER OF THE CHAMBER IS IT RECYCLABLE, COMPOSTABLE OR SHOULD IT GO IN THE GARBAGE? We know that it is difficult to decide which cart to put material in for proper disposal — rules change, and some information is just downright confusing! Well worry no more, we're making it easy for you, with our new online and mobile app called, "Where Does It Go, Joe." Named aer our co-founder and visionary recycling advocate, Joe Garbarino, this searchable database boasts more than 300 common household materials and how to dispose of them. You'll find the tool on numerous pages on our new website and we encourage you to give it a try!
